SEW X3F180e Industrial Gearbox (Xe Generation)
The SEW X3F180e is a 3-stage helical heavy-duty industrial gearbox from SEW-Eurodrive's enhanced Xe Generation (Generation e)[cite: 21]. Delivering a nominal output torque rating of 58.0 kNm[cite: 21], the Xe Series features optimized gear teeth geometry, enhanced thermal dissipation capacity, reduced seal friction, and extended bearing operational life[cite: 21]. Covering all 23 frame sizes from X100e to X320e (6.8 to 475 kNm)[cite: 21], the X and Xe series provide complete dimensional backwards compatibility to directly replace legacy MC Series, M Series, and M3 Series industrial drives in heavy mining conveyors, cement kilns, port cranes, and industrial agitators[cite: 21].
Technical Specifications
| Model / Part Number | X3F180e (3-Stage Helical, Size 180 Xe Generation)[cite: 21] |
|---|---|
| Brand / Manufacturer | SEW-Eurodrive[cite: 21] |
| Gear Unit Layout | Helical (X.F / X.Fe) & Bevel-Helical (X.K / X.Ke)[cite: 21] |
| Frame Size Range | 23 Standard Sizes: X100/X100e to X320/X320e[cite: 21] |
| Nominal Torque Output | 58.0 kNm (X180e) / 6.8 kNm to 475 kNm (Full Series Range)[cite: 21] |
| Gear Ratio Range | i = 6.3 to 450 (2-stage, 3-stage, and 4-stage executions)[cite: 21] |
| Legacy Compatibility | Direct drop-in replacement for SEW MC, M, M3, ML, and P-Series[cite: 21] |
| Shaft & Mounting Design | Solid Shaft, Hollow Shaft with Keyway/Shrink Disc, Flange, Torque Arm[cite: 21] |

Legacy SEW MC / M / M3 Gearbox Replacement & Xe Upgrade Guide
Obsolete SEW industrial gearboxes (MC2RL, MC3RL, MC2RH, MC3RH, M2PSF, M3RSF) can be directly upgraded to current high-efficiency Xe generation gear units[cite: 21]. Refer to the dimensional and torque replacement mapping below:
| Legacy Gearbox Model (Obsolete) | Original Torque Rating | Current Xe Series Replacement | Xe Nominal Torque | Mechanical Retrofit & Mounting Compatibility Notes |
|---|---|---|---|---|
| MC2RL02 / MC3RL02 / MC3RH02[cite: 21] | 6.0 kNm - 7.5 kNm[cite: 21] | X2F100e / X3F100e / X3K100e Xe Upgrade[cite: 21] | 6.8 kNm[cite: 21] | Direct centerline height & foot mounting match. Standardized adapter available[cite: 21]. |
| MC2RL03 / MC3RL03 / MC3RH03[cite: 21] | 11.0 kNm - 13.0 kNm[cite: 21] | X2F120e / X3F120e / X3K120e Xe Upgrade[cite: 21] | 12.8 kNm[cite: 21] | Identical output shaft diameter and keyway dimensions; drop-in swap[cite: 21]. |
| MC2RL04 / MC3RL04 / MC3RH04[cite: 21] | 18.0 kNm - 21.0 kNm[cite: 21] | X2F140e / X3F140e / X3K140e Xe Upgrade[cite: 21] | 22.0 kNm[cite: 21] | Upgraded gear geometry. Preserves existing torque arm and mounting base[cite: 21]. |
| MC2RL05 / MC3RL05 / MC3RH05[cite: 21] | 25.0 kNm - 32.0 kNm[cite: 21] | X2F160e / X3F160e / X3K160e Xe Upgrade[cite: 21] | 38.0 kNm[cite: 21] | Higher thermal capacity eliminates external cooling fans in many installations[cite: 21]. |
| MC2RL06 / MC3RL06 / MC3RH06[cite: 21] | 42.0 kNm - 52.0 kNm[cite: 21] | X2F180e / X3F180e / X3K180e Xe Upgrade[cite: 21] | 58.0 kNm[cite: 21] | Matches heavy conveyor drive footprints. Full interchangeability with MC06[cite: 21]. |
| M2PSF50 to M3PSF90 / ML Series[cite: 21] | 60 kNm - 180 kNm[cite: 21] | X3F200e to X3F260e Xe Upgrade[cite: 21] | 79 kNm - 205 kNm[cite: 21] | Custom sub-base adapters ensure direct alignment with existing foundation bolts[cite: 21]. |
